Trapdoor Spider Removal Questions
What are trapdoor spiders? Trapdoor spiders are ground-dwelling arachnids known for creating silk-lined burrows with hinged covers.
Why remove trapdoor spiders? Removal helps prevent potential bites and reduces the risk of spider infestations around the property.
Where do trapdoor spiders typically live? They often inhabit gardens, yards, and areas with loose soil or mulch.
